What I have noticed with Brands of clothing is that the market goes down when SAMS club, TJ Maxx, Marshalls, etc. start selling those brands. That is what has happened to Lucky Brand, some Polo, and other brands sold there now. I have started watching that to determine what to stop picking up.

Sean , I saw one of your videos you mentioned that you knew very little on cycling clothing. I have a background in Tri's and road racing and coaching. I don't think its a great niche to resell. The casual cyclist will hang on to bibs and shorts or toss them, I would never buy them anyway because its like buying used underwear. Jersey's can be found thrifting, but hard to make any money. You can make money off custom team kits (vest, jerseys, bibs, jacket, tights) they are much better quality materials and stitching. Teams will change kits yearly because of new sponsors. Facebook, flea markets, bike swaps, Craigslist are better places for team kits, although I have donated several seasons of my own to Goodwill. You never know.
